Icehawks Goalie Mior Records Second Shutout In Third Start

FORT WAYNE, IN - Port Huron Icehawks goalie Ryan Mior turned in another outstanding performance on Friday and picked up his second shutout in three starts this season. The rookie stopped all 25 shots faced to lead his team to a 4-0 victory over the Fort Wayne Komets at Memorial Coliseum.

With the win, the Icehawks extend their road unbeaten streak to 12 games and improve their road record to a league high 15-5-1-1. The first place Icehawks (27-14-2-1) now hold 57 points in the International Hockey League standings and a six point lead over the second place Komets (22-15-1-6).

The line of Jamie Carroll, Nick Lindberg and Jeff Zehr provided the majority of the offense for Port Huron and combined for three goals and five assists. Carroll added one goal and two assists, while Lindberg notched a pair of goals and Zehr tallied three helpers. Kris Vernarsky also scored for Port Huron.

The Icehawks special teams also rose to the challenge, as they converted twice on the power play (2-7) and killed off seven penalties.

After much of the first two periods went scoreless, the Icehawks landed three goals in a span of just over eight minutes to take a 3-0 lead. Carroll scored the first goal of the game and eventual game winner on the power play at 17:28 in the second. He was assisted by Zehr and Jamie Lovell. The Icehawks fired two more goals early in the third, including an even strength goal by Lindberg and a power play tally from Vernarsky. Lindberg struck again late in the period to make it a 4-0 game.

The Icehawks outshot the Komets 30-25 in the win. Fort Wayne goalie Nick Boucher made 26 saves between the pipes.

The Icehawks will look to gain more ground in the IHL standings when they meet the Komets again on Saturday in Fort Wayne. The Icehawks return home next Wednesday for a bout with the Kalamazoo Wings.

Game Notes: The win marked the Icehawks fourth victory in as many games at Memorial Coliseum this season and also their second shutout over the Komets in the 2008-09 campaign. The Icehawks and goalie Kevin Desfosses blanked the Komets 1-0 on November 21...With three points tonight, Carroll extended his point streak to five games (4g, 4a).
